Shape Magazine: 8 Reasons to Lift Heavier Weights

Lifting weights is an essential part of working out and just as beneficial and sometimes more so than cardio work. Women especially veer away from weights thinking they’re going to bulk up and look like a guy. Not so. Our muscles can only get so big since we don’t have testosterone, so don’t worry about looking like the hulk. Instead, weightlifting will give more benefit to your cardio workout. If you have good, strong muscles, you will burn up to 100 calories more in the next 24 hours after a cardio workout. It also helps prevent injury and osteoporosis. Grab a dumbbell and get curling!

Healthier Fast Food Lunch: Panera
When going out to eat, choose healthy options. Most restaurant chains have their nutrition information online.

If you’re going to Panera, try the “pick two” lunch option and order a soup and half sandwich of:
• Low Fat Chicken Noodle Soup
Calories: 80 Fat: 1g

• Half Smokehouse Turkey Hot Panini
Calories: 340 Fat: 13g
*If you order the sandwich without bacon, you shave off 60 calories and 4.5g of fat.

Total Lunch Calories: 430 calories, 13.5g fat

According to an blurb in Fitness Magazine (June 2011),women who do a full body strength workout with weights score 13% higher on mental attention tests than those who just did bodyweight classes. Learning proper lifting techniques and form stimulates brain function which improves mental skills like memory and concentration. So pick up some weights and get lifting!

ScienceDaily.com wrote that part of the reason you can’t eat just one potato chip or one fry is that the fats produce marijuana like chemicals in your body making you eat them compulsively. These chemicals were not found in sugars or proteins but only in high fats. Craving a crunchy snack food? Try baby carrots, celery or chopped cucumbers instead.
